About The Position

The Customs Classifier Specialist ensures Grainger products are accurately classified, admissible and eligible for imports and exports across North America and Latin America, in compliance with U.S., Canadian, and Mexican trade regulations. The role applies Harmonized Tariff Schedule (HTS) codes, Export Administration Regulations (EAR), special trade programs and tariff landscape while supporting internal teams and customs brokers. The Specialist maintains audit trails and classification documentation, contributing to regulatory compliance and risk management. Responsibilities

  • Classifies products using HTS codes and determine applicable duties for U.S., Canada, and Mexican imports.
  • Applies special trade programs, antidumping/countervailing duties, government agency requirements, and ensure accurate product descriptions.
  • Assigns Export Schedule B numbers and ECCNs and determine export licensing requirements under EAR.
  • Ensures compliance with relevant U.S., Canada and Mexico government regulations.
  • Responds to classification inquiries from customs brokers and internal stakeholders.
  • Maintains classification databases, audit trails, and source customs rulings to support decisions.
  • Performs daily HTS audits to ensure accurate classification and compliance.
